The advancement of automotive keys can be credited to the requirement for enhanced security and benefit. Here are some key milestones:

Mechanical Keys (Early 1900s): The earliest autos used simple mechanical keys, which were quickly duplicated and offered very little security.

Transponder Keys (1990s): Introduced in the 1990s, transponder keys became a popular security procedure. The microchip embedded in the key sends a distinct code to the vehicle, permitting it to start only when the appropriate key is utilized.

Remote Key Fobs (Late 1990s): The intro of remote key fobs allowed users to manage their vehicle from a range, enabling convenience features such as remote locking and unlocking.

Smart Keys (2000s): The smart key technology reinvented the way drivers engage with their automobiles, permitting keyless entry and ignition without the need to take the key out of their pocket.

Mobile App Keys (2010s onwards): With the rise of smartphones, automotive makers started using mobile applications that permit drivers to connect with their vehicles straight from their phones.
The Impact of Technology on Auto Keys
The developments in automotive key technology have actually reshaped the driving experience. Here are some significant effects:
1. Boosted Security
Anti-theft Measures: Modern Auto Keys ([Www.Shelasakai.Top](https://www.shelasakai.top/automotive/unlocking-convenience-key-cutting-made-easy-with-our-online-service/)), particularly transponder keys and wise keys, considerably lower the risk of theft. Cars equipped with these innovations require a particular signal from the key, making it challenging for wrongdoers to begin them without the appropriate key.

File encryption and Authentication: Smart keys and mobile app keys typically utilize encryption and distinct authentication procedures to protect against unapproved gain access to.
2. Enhanced Convenience
Ease of Use: Keyless entry and clever key technologies enable smooth access to lorries, eliminating the requirement to fumble with keys while carrying groceries or other items.

Remote Features: Many remote key fobs and mobile apps provide additional functions such as remote start, which can be a considerable advantage in extreme weather conditions.

As vehicle technology continues to progress, the future of automotive keys looks appealing. Here are some awaited patterns:
1. Increased Use of Biometric Features
Expect to see more vehicles using biometric innovation for keyless entry and ignition. Features such as fingerprint recognition or facial recognition may become basic in the coming years, using even greater security and convenience.
2. Greater Smartphone Integration
As smartphones end up being more important to every day life, the adoption of mobile app keys will likely increase. Future applications might enable features such as vehicle tracking, remote diagnostics, and even sharing access with other users.
3. Improved Security Protocols
With the rise in cyber threats, automotive manufacturers will continue to invest in sophisticated security measures, consisting of blockchain innovation for protected key communication and updates to prevent hacking.
FAQs about Auto KeysQ1: Can I get a replacement key for my vehicle if I lose it?
Yes, replacement keys can be acquired from various sources, consisting of dealerships, locksmiths, and third-party key replacement services. Nevertheless, the expense and procedure may vary depending upon the kind of key.
Q2: Are smart keys safer than traditional keys?
Typically, yes. Smart keys and transponder keys provide improved security functions that safeguard against unauthorized access, making them more secure than standard metal keys.
Q3: What should I do if my key fob stops working?
If your key fob stops working, try changing the battery first. If that does not deal with the concern, consult your owner's manual or contact your dealer or locksmith for assistance.
Q4: Can I set a new key myself?
While some cars permit DIY shows of new keys, many need specialized equipment and knowledge. It's normally best to look for professional aid for programming new keys.
Q5: How can I improve the security of my vehicle?
To enhance your vehicle's security, think about using additional security functions such as steering wheel locks, GPS tracking systems, and parking in well-lit locations. Constantly make sure that your keys are saved safely when not in usage.
